PPS以成为一个关爱的家庭为荣。作为一所紧密的学校,我们能确保每个学生都不会淹没在人群中,每个人都被视为独特的个体。2013年出于对教育的共同愿景和热情而创立,我们是多哈最友好的英国国家课程学校之一。提供创意、激励人心的课程,英国资质团队授课。学校获得QNSA认证,是Bronze Global Award学校。

入学评估要求简介
From F1 to year 1 students will be required to have a one on one assessment with the teacher where they will be asssessed on a number of different criteria, from numbers to social interaction
From year 2 - year 9 students will be required to sit an assessment on maths and english to the level they are currently studying. It will take approximately 2.5 - 3 hours

为有特殊学习需求学生提供的专职人员/项目
Yes, we have a SEN (special educational needs) department and an ASP (additional support programme)
These help to support children with more complex educational needs.
提供的学习支持
There are different categories assisted by the ASP. Typically they fall into the following sub-headings:
• Students studying in English for the first time
• Students who have negative experiences of schooling
• Students who are making no progress
• Students with specific learning difficulties such as dyslexia or ADHD
• Students with little or no previous schooling.
The ASP offers academic support focusing on English and maths. This, however, is not the full extent of support given. Many of the students above are severely lacking in confidence and have low self-esteem which often presents itself through disruptive behaviour. By establishing a supportive relationship with their ASP Teacher and LSA students are not only helped academically, but socially and emotionally as well. The result of this has been illustrated through the improved behaviour and community cohesion of our students. This enables the students to fully engage in their learning which in turn leads to even greater progress being achieved. For many students it is about bridging the gaps in their education. Without support in bridging these gaps the student falls further behind and feels trapped in a hopeless situation. The ASP helps students break the failure cycle and start on a path to success.
A child comes under special educational needs (SEN) if he or she has learning difficulties or disabilities that make it harder for him or her to learn and achieve.
Children who come under the special education needs are those who have
• Learning difficulties - in acquiring basic skills such as reading, writing, imitating, processing, and retaining information in an early years setting, primary or preparatory school.
• Social, emotional or behavioural difficulties - making friends, relating to adults and inappropriate behavior in an early years setting, primary or preparatory school.
• Sensory needs of a child- children who lack sensory integration.
• Communication difficulties - in expressing themselves or understanding what others are conversing.
• Medical or health conditions - which may slow down a child’s or progress and/or involves treatment that affects his or her education.
What is the Golden Curriculum?
The Golden Curriculum is an enriched programme that supports children with learning difficulties, speech delay and lack of social skills. It covers the basic fundamentals and concepts that support the mainstream academics. Our main aim is to prepare the child to be independent in areas of academics, play and social skills. The shadow teacher provides adequate support to the child to reach his maximum level of independence in his or her classroom. The occupational therapist works with the pupil’s sensory, motor and play skills.
